TD Scholarships for Community Leadership
Are you a student in your final year of high school (if you live outside Quebec), or in your last year of CEGEP (if you live in Quebec)? Have you shown a commitment to making a positive difference in your community? You may be eligible for a TD Scholarship for Community Leadership valued at up to $70,000 over 4 years toward a post-secondary college or university education.
Apply online between September 4 and November 13, 2024.
Loran Award
Need to be well rounded, have demonstrated character, leadership and a strong commitment to service in the community.
Be in your final year of uninterrupted full-time studies in high school.
Present a minimum cumulative average of 85%.
Hold Canadian citizenship or permanent resident status.
Be at least 16 years of age by September 1st of the following year.
Deadline to apply is October 15th.

The Horatio Alger Association of Canada Scholarships
Scholarships of up to $10,000 are awarded to full-time students in their final year of high school with financial need (family income under $55,000) who have demonstrated integrity and perseverance in overcoming adversity, a commitment to pursue a post-secondary education, a desire to contribute to society, and a good academic record

Schulich Leader Nominee Application
Schulich Leader Scholarships are Canada’s most coveted undergraduate STEM scholarships.
Fifty are awarded to entrepreneurial-minded high school graduates enrolling in a Science, Technology, Engineering or Math program at 20 partner universities across Canada. Twenty-five are valued at $100,000 for engineering scholarships and 25 are valued at $80,000* for science and math scholarships.

Schulich Builders Scholarship for Skilled Trades
The Schulich Foundation is excited to kick off the another year of Schulich Builders, scholarships for the skilled trades. They are awarding 100 Scholarships for one-year certificate and two-year diploma focussing on skilled trades at 10 Ontario colleges, with a value of $40.000 per award for two-year diploma programs and $20,000 per award for one-year certificate programs. We rely on skilled trades to build and maintain the infrastructure of our cities and towns. Our challenge is not having enough of these talented people to meet the demands fueled by our growth. Schulich Builders will combat the shortage of skilled trades in Ontario and amplify their importance and value to our communities by awarding 100 annual scholarships to the most promising candidates. The Guidance Department is looking to nominate up to five (5) students for the Schulich Builders Scholarship for Skilled Trades Scholarship. The student must be a Canadian citizen, have a strong work ethic, demonstrate financial need, and be respectful of people from different backgrounds. Students must be enrolling in a full time, eligible skilled trades one-year certificate or two-year diploma program at a participating college starting in the Fall. Horatio Alger Scholarships of Canada
The Horatio Alger Association of Canada provides $1.2 million annually in need-based scholarship support for deserving students in all Canadian provinces and territories. Scholarships of up to $10,000 are awarded to full-time students in Grade 11 with financial need (family income under $65,000) who have demonstrated integrity and perseverance in overcoming adversity, a commitment to pursue a post-secondary education, a desire to contribute to society, and a good academic record. Deadline is mid-March.

Ontario Justice Education Network (OJEN) - Bursary
Bursaries are available to grade 12 students in Ontario, pursuing post-secondary studies related to the many careers in the justice system at an Ontario University or College. These bursaries have been created to assist students who demonstrate academic excellence and commitment to their studies and who are in financial need. Bursaries are offered in each judicial region by the Association of Justices of the Peace of Ontario (AJPO), the Association of Ontario Judges and the Ontario Superior Court Judges’ Association (OSCJA)

Cooper Memorial School Award
Roy Cooper Memorial Scholarship: LDAO offers an annual $1,000 scholarship award in memory of Roy V. Cooper, whose volunteerism within his own chapter community and the LDAO is recognized. The scholarship recognizes an Ontario high school student who has a documented Learning Disability and who will be attending a postsecondary institution in the upcoming academic year. The student must be pursuing a bachelor of engineering or a bachelor of science in a physical sciences discipline (please note: physical sciences do not include social sciences or technology majors).

Black Business & Professional Association Scholarships
The BBPA National Scholarship Fund was established in 1986 and is dedicated to supporting and promoting the achievement of academic excellence by Black Canadian youth through an annual scholarship program.
The Fund is managed by a volunteer board of trustees appointed by the Black Business and Professional Association (BBPA) and is operated separately from the Harry Jerome Awards and all other BBPA activities.
